"Some Historical Principles of the Constitution" by Kenneth Pickthorn offers a profound examination of the foundational elements that have shaped the British constitutional framework. This work provides a scholarly analysis of the evolution of governance and the legal principles that underp…in the English state. Pickthorn, a noted historian and academic, delves into the historical precedents and theoretical underpinnings that define the relationship between the crown, the parliament, and the citizenry.The text serves as an essential resource for students of political science, law, and history, elucidating how historical events and legal traditions coalesce to form a functional constitution. By tracing the development of core political concepts, Pickthorn highlights the continuity and adaptability of British institutions. This work is not merely a legal treatise but an exploration of the historical consciousness required to understand the mechanisms of government. Through its clear and authoritative prose, "Some Historical Principles of the Constitution" remains a significant contribution to the study of constitutional history, offering timeless insights into the balance of power and the rule of law.This work has been selected by scholars as being culturally important, and is part of the knowledge base of civilization as we know it.
